Rachelle Victoria Home was formed by combining a deep-rooted love of fashion and home décor.

As a child, Rachelle learned to sew from her grandmother, renowned seamstress Rachel Coach. As her namesake and youngest granddaughter, the two would spend much time together; allowing Rachelle to hone the craft that would serve her well for years to come. Being a teenager during the fashion boom of the 60’s, Rachelle kept busy sewing apparel for family and friends.

Over time, she’s created clothing for men, women, and children; formal/wedding wear (including for her own wedding), etc. To her family, her sewing machine was as consistent a feature as the family pet. Obsessed with the idea that an accessory can make or break an outfit, she’s dedicated the past decade to designing accessories such as capelets, handbags, etc. It was clear, however, that sewing home décor items gave Rachelle a spark.

Having an eye to ‘style' a room’ led to Rachelle being commissioned to create custom curtains/drapes and coordinated bedding sets; showcasing her ability to bring her customer’s vision to light within any budget. Recognizing the impact of small pieces, her focus naturally shifted to accent pillows. In 2019, she decided to rebrand and Rachelle Victoria Home was born!

Rachelle is pleased to present decorative/accent pillows and other home textiles. From traveling around the globe with her husband to receiving gifts from friends, Rachelle has curated quite a collection of fabrics. Silks from Thailand, cottons from Liberia, and fine fabrics from Germany, Singapore, Denmark and local shops in PA, NJ, and NY surely gives her brand true international style.

With a mission to help others celebrate their individuality and showcase it in the comforts of their own home, Rachelle Victoria Home portrays a simple and straightforward message: Dress your home like you dress yourself. “There’s beauty in knowing this simple concept means something different for each person. It’s my goal to help others create an environment that reflects their style personality.”
